Hearst
Castle®
was once the private
estate of newspaper publisher and art collector William Randolph
Hearst. Today it is a
California
State Park,
State
Historical
Monument,
National Historic Landmark, and accredited Museum that is open for
public tours. With acres of gardens, fabulous art,
architecture, walkways, and pools, it is a must-see for any
California
Coast visitor.
The estate is filled with
thousands of works of fine and decorative art that Mr. Hearst
admired and collected. The main house, Casa Grande, is based in part
upon designs from a Renaissance Spanish cathedral, while the outdoor
pool features an ancient Roman temple facade.
And there’s much more -
Hearst Castle® was like a small self-contained city, with scores of
bedrooms, ornate bathrooms, impressive sitting rooms, 127 acres of
gardens, indoor and outdoor swimming pools, tennis courts, a private
movie theater, airfield, and an incredible private zoo. Zebras and
other exotic animals still roam the grounds. All this located on a
beautiful hilltop in San Simeon overlooking the Pacific Ocean and
the surrounding
Santa
Lucia
Mountains.
